Polkadot co-founder Robert: Parallel chain is a simpler form of blockchain

avatar
PolkaWorld
3 years ago
This article is approximately 858 words,and reading the entire article takes about 2 minutes
The great thing about parachains is that they are so versatile.
Polkadot co-founder Robert: Parallel chain is a simpler form of blockchain

Polkadot is a blockchain for scalable decentralized computing and interoperability. In this article, well examine a major part of this network: parachains.

Blockchains today come in a fairly standard form, consisting of two parts.The first part is the consensus algorithm, which provides security.The second part is the state machine, which provides every aspect of a chain that is worth gaining security on. Ethereum, Bitcoin, Zcash, and other cryptocurrencies are all secured by Proof-of-Work (PoW) consensus and its variants, but they process different types of transactions and accounts (the things that make up their unique state machine). Imagine a developer coming up with a great idea for a new blockchain that could provide effective privacy protection, wealth distribution, or some other exciting feature. As developers work on implementing this unique state machine, they must also implement some kind of consensus algorithm, and when they launch a chain, it must compete with other chains for secure resources. This brings cost and insecurity to developing new blockchain projects.

Let me introduce the parachain.Parachains (parallelizable chains) are a simpler form of blockchain that connect to the security provided by a relay chain instead of providing security itself.It is called a relay chain because it not only provides security to the attached parachains, but also guarantees secure messaging between them. A key property of parachains is that the computations they perform are inherently independent. A fully generalized system of Turing-complete smart contracts would have problems determining which transactions would collide with each other, meaning transactions that could be parallelized would run sequentially, wasting valuable computation time. Drawing boundaries between parachains means we can execute all of them at once without worrying about “collisions” — if we have 10 parachains, we can perform 10 times the work with the same security source.

Highly specialized parachains alsoAnother purpose: they can implement data storage and transaction operations in the most efficient way for their problem domain, without getting bogged down in blockchain-specific scripting languages ​​or virtual machines.At their core, models such as Bitcoin Script and the EVM are designed with the goal of interoperability in mind, however, systems using these models pay higher execution costs for all parts of their implementation, not just Only those parts that are accessible from other systems running on the same network. In contrast, Polkadot parachains communicate with each other via asynchronous message passing, so the cost of data consistency is only paid at the boundaries where the parachains intersect.

Note that you can still create a parachain that provides the framework for fully generalized, Turing-complete smart contracts. A simple example is a parachain powered by the EVM. Based on the above reasons, contracts deployed in this parachain will not only benefit from the versatility and interoperability of Ethereum smart contracts, but also bringinconvenient. The main difference is that its completely opt-in.We think Polkadot is able to integrate focused solutions while retaining one of its strongest features - optionality - using a very general framework.

One of the most interesting use cases for parachains is as a scalability tool. Parachains can be created with their own parachains, etc. This creates a tree structure that can be used to perform highly distributed computations without reducing the overall burden on the root relay chain itself. The main issue is ensuring the availability of data - parachain blocks are meant to have a proof of validity that anyone can check for at least a period of time. Validators are responsible for ensuring that the block proofs they validated are still available. Unfortunately, without deleting the message on-chain, it is impossible (or at least very difficult) to prove that a message that should have been sent was not sent. We can largely avoid this problem with reputation guarantees: when a relatively trusted party points out that validators are hiding data, they can be punished. This can also be generalized to coin voting systems or multi-level courts. To reduce the effectiveness and usefulness of malicious false reports, every report of bad behavior should be accompanied by a non-refundable destruction of funds. When enough people are computing, as in the case of level 1 parachains, the necessary data is usually obtained. Another mitigation strategy is to design parachains so that stored value can be extracted when the chain stalls or is attacked, although this is difficult when the chain executes smart contracts to lock funds or automatically manage its own fees.

but,

but,The great thing about parachains is that they are so versatile. By allowing each parachain to define its own concept of validity, we can seamlessly transition from bulky proofs today to lighter, more advanced proofs in the future. As sharding research develops, parachains implementing the latest technology can easily be added. finally,This is the value proposition of Polkadot: its at the right abstraction layer and can be used now and in the future without any unnecessary costTranslation: PolkaWorld, the first Chinese community of Polkadot

Original link:https://medium.com/polkadot-network/polkadot-the-parachain-3808040a769a

Translation: PolkaWorld, the first Chinese community of Polkadot

Every Thursday at 7pm, PolkaWorld will hold online live broadcasts, inviting Polkadot ecological project parties to chat about their auction plans! share this thursday ChainX The Kusama Parachain Auction Plan! Click to make an appointment in advance!

Original article, author:PolkaWorld。Reprint/Content Collaboration/For Reporting, Please Contact report@odaily.email;Illegal reprinting must be punished by law.

ODAILY reminds readers to establish correct monetary and investment concepts, rationally view blockchain, and effectively improve risk awareness; We can actively report and report any illegal or criminal clues discovered to relevant departments.

Recommended Reading
Editor’s Picks